Kyrgyzstan to resume air service with Central Asian countries

Bishkek, Sept. 10, 2020 /Kabar/. Currently, work is underway to resume regular flights from Sept. 14 on the Tashkent - Bishkek - Tashkent, and starting Sept. 17 on the Almaty - Bishkek – Almaty routes, the press service of Kyrgyzstan’s Republican Headquarters for Combating COVID-19 said.
Airlines have started selling tickets to these destinations. Flights to Tashkent will be operated once a week and frequency of flights to Almaty will be two times a week with a subsequent increase in their number.
The republic canceled all international and domestic flights since the start of the COVID-19 pandemic in March and resumed domestic flights on June 5.
Later, on Aug. 7. Kyrgyzstan has resumed air services with Turkey and the United Arab Emirates, and on Sept. 10 - with Kuwait.
